The tendency of all microorganisms to contain similar amounts of these amino acids, coupled with the unlikely possibility of altering the amino acid composition of integral cell proteins, indicates that the use of microorganisms as concentrated sources of specific essential amino acids may be limited to those organisms which also produce amino acids extracellularly. The formation of such uncombined amino acids is more amenable to modification than is the formation of constitutive cellular amino acids. Further study of those organisms which form the greatest amounts of cellular amino acids may disclose strains which liberate the desired amino acids extracellularly. Such an organism would make a particularly valuable source of amino acids for feed supplementation.

A differential medium for the enumeration of homofermentative and heterofermentative lactic Acid bacteria.

A medium was developed for the differential enumeration of homofermentative and heterofermentative lactic acid bacteria. Essential components of the medium included fructose (14 mM), KH(2)PO(4) (18 mM), bromcresol green (as a pH indicator), and other nutrients to support growth.
